Job Rotations 

PwC provides opportunities for job rotations through specific programs, which allows their people to gain experience and expand their horizons while also encouraging cross-team collaborations.  Examples of these programs are as follows:

  • Inter-Deals Agility Programme (IDAP): A two-year agility program, which includes rotation between Malaysia and Vietnam, to equip Deals employees with experience in the full  ‘Mergers & Acquisition’ cycle.

  • Tax Management Trainee (TMT): Designed to develop future leaders in Tax by giving them exposure of job rotations across Tax specialist and industry groups, and a rotation in Assurance

  • AgilityX: A rotation program for Associates and Senior Associates in Consulting to gain broader exposure across various Competency Groups (CG) through on-the-job training.

  • Industry Xplorer: It gives first-year Assurance Associates the opportunity to experience a variety of clients and industries before they specialize in a specific industry.

With its headquarters in London, the United Kingdom, PricewaterhouseCoopers is a global network of professional services firms that operate as partners under the PwC brand. It was established in 1998.
